Highlights
Are people in Harrisonville older or younger than people in Ottawa?
- The Median Age in Harrisonville is 1.7 years older than in Ottawa.

Are housing costs cheaper in Harrisonville or Ottawa?
- Harrisonville housing costs are 38.2% more expensive than Ottawa housing costs.

Which city has a longer commute, Harrisonville or Ottawa?
- The average commute for residents of Harrisonville is 2.7 minutes longer than it is for residents of Ottawa.

Things to do in Ottawa?
Ottawa, Kansas is a vibrant city located in Franklin County. With its lush greenery and peaceful countryside, Ottawa provides a beautiful backdrop for visitors. The city is known for its rich history and offers plenty of opportunities to explore including historical sites, museums, and local shops. The area also boasts several parks and recreation options as well as a variety of events throughout the year. With its friendly atmosphere and convenient location, Ottawa is an ideal place to live or visit!

Things to do in Harrisonville?
Harrisonville is a small city located in Cass County in Missouri with a population of 9,945 as of 2019 estimates. Located along the Harrisonville Lake many residents take advantage of fishing opportunities it provides while also being close by to multiple recreational parks offering different family activities such as camping resorts or disc golfing fields!
